Tracking borrow/loan and payback transfers

Various sessions provide insight into the progress of borrow/loan and payback transfers, both logistically and financially. These sessions help you decide whether borrow/loan transfers must be manually finalized, before the payback is due.

  • The Project Cost Peg Transfer Lines (whinh1145m000) details session displays general information about the borrow/loan and payback transfers.
  • The Borrow/Loan (whinh1146m000) and Borrow/Loan (whinh1646m000) sessions display more specific borrow/loan and payback details.
  • The Paybacks (whinh1148m000) session displays payback details. This session is accessed from the Borrow/Loan (whinh1646m000) session.
  • Historic information is provided in the Borrow/Loan History (whinh1596m000) and Paybacks History (whinh1598m000) sessions.
  • The Integration Transactions (tfgld4582m000) session displays the financial integration transactions generated from borrow/loan and payback transfers.

  • The Financial Transactions (tpppc2100m100) session displays the project cost transactions generated from borrow/loan and payback transfers. The following posting types relate to borrow/loan and payback transfers:
Posting type Description
Loan The value of the loaned inventory, an entry for the lending project.
Borrow The value of the borrowed inventory, an entry for the borrowing project.
Payback Result The difference between the value of the borrowed inventory and the inventory that the borrowing project received on a replenishment order, which will be used to pay back the lending project.
Loan Reversal The value of the inventory that the borrowing project pays back to the lending project, from the lending project’s perspective.
Borrow Reversal The value of the inventory that the borrowing project pays back to the lending project, from the borrowing project’s perspective.
Note: To display borrow/loan transactions in the Financial Transactions (tpppc2100m100) session, you must select the Log Borrow/Loan Transactions in Project check box in the Project Pegging Parameters (tcpeg0100m000) session.
